GL.iNet Mudi 7 Brings eSIM and Wi-Fi 7 to Travel Routers
Travel routers have always solved a slightly awkward problem: travellers want their own secure network, but the router still needs internet from somewhere. Hotel Wi-Fi, Ethernet, phone tethering, a separate hotspot — there was usually another device or another step involved.
GL.iNet’s new Mudi 7, formally the GL-E5800, tries to remove that gap. It is a battery-powered 5G travel router with built-in eSIM, two nano-SIM slots, Wi-Fi 7, Ethernet and the VPN controls GL.iNet users already expect. It is less “tiny router for hotel rooms” and more portable connectivity hub.
The EU model is currently listed by GL.iNet at roughly €430, with an Amazon UK listing also live. That puts it firmly in premium territory. The question is whether it does enough to justify carrying a separate 300-gram device when a smartphone can already create a hotspot.
A serious piece of travel hardware
On paper, the Mudi 7 is unusually complete. GL.iNet says the Qualcomm Dragonwing X72-based modem can deliver 5G speeds up to 4.67 Gbps. Wi-Fi 7 support spans 2.4 GHz, 5 GHz and 6 GHz, with quoted peak rates of 688 Mbps, 2,882 Mbps and 5,765 Mbps respectively.
There is also a 2.8-inch touchscreen, a 2.5Gbps Ethernet port, two USB-C ports and two TS-9 connectors for external antennas. The 5,380mAh battery is rated for up to 13.5 hours, while GL.iNet quotes VPN throughput up to 700 Mbps with OpenVPN-DCO and 600 Mbps with WireGuard.

That combination matters more than the headline speed figures. A consultant arriving at a trade show could keep a laptop, phone and tablet on one private network, feed the router from an eSIM or physical SIM, then switch to hotel Ethernet later without rebuilding the setup. For a travelling team, it can become the shared connection instead of sacrificing one person’s phone battery all day.
eSIM changes the equation
The built-in eSIM is arguably what makes the Mudi 7 feel current rather than merely powerful. GL.iNet combines it with two nano-SIM slots and dual-SIM dual-standby, while the Amazon listing says compatible eSIMs can be imported and switched from the touchscreen.
That arrives at an interesting moment. The GSMA says eSIM deployment is moving from adoption into scale, with travel connectivity among the areas where the technology is changing how users buy roaming and mobile data.

For travel hardware, that matters. A router that can change networks digitally starts looking less like a fixed hotspot and more like a reusable connectivity platform: buy the hardware once, then change the network trip by trip.
There are caveats. “Tri-band Wi-Fi 7” deserves a closer read: GL.iNet’s own footnote specifies dual-band simultaneous operation rather than all three bands running together. And while it is portable, 300 grams and a 157mm body are not exactly pocket-light.
OpenWrt is the differentiator
Where GL.iNet still separates itself from many mainstream hotspot makers is software. The Mudi 7 supports OpenWrt and VPN client/server functions, giving advanced users more control over routing, privacy, DNS and failover than a phone hotspot.
That is also why it will be excessive for some travellers. If your needs are maps, messaging and occasionally opening a laptop, a phone with a travel eSIM is simpler and far cheaper. A smaller travel router paired with phone tethering may also be enough.
The Mudi 7 makes more sense when connectivity is part of the job: remote workers, journalists, production crews, consultants, RV users, families with several devices, or anyone who regularly distrusts hotel and conference Wi-Fi.
The competition is getting serious
The obvious rival is NETGEAR’s Nighthawk M7. It also combines 5G, Wi-Fi 7, physical SIM and eSIM, with eSIM plans available through NETGEAR’s app in more than 140 countries. In the UK it currently lists at £479.99, supports up to 32 devices and claims up to 10 hours of battery life.
NETGEAR’s proposition is arguably cleaner for the mainstream traveller. GL.iNet counters with built-in 2.5Gbps Ethernet, two physical SIM slots, external antenna connectors and the deeper OpenWrt/VPN toolbox. The Mudi 7 feels more like networking equipment that travels than a premium hotspot.

The wider technology is moving in its favour too. Wireless Broadband Alliance field trials published in 2026 found Wi-Fi 7 Multi-Link Operation can materially improve throughput and latency under interference — exactly the kind of messy radio environment found in hotels, airports and events.
Conclusion
The Mudi 7 is not evidence that every traveller suddenly needs a €400-plus router. Most do not. It is evidence that the boundary between eSIM, mobile hotspot and travel router is disappearing.
That is the important market signal. NETGEAR is pushing eSIM into consumer hotspots; GL.iNet is combining it with OpenWrt-grade networking; smartphones are becoming increasingly eSIM-first. Connectivity is moving away from “which SIM do I insert?” toward “which network should this device use right now?”
For users who only need cheap data abroad, the phone remains the sensible answer. For people who need resilient, shareable and controllable connectivity across several devices, the Mudi 7 is one of the more convincing attempts yet to turn the travel router into a true mobile network hub. Its biggest weakness is also its clearest positioning: this is specialist equipment, and it is priced like it.
